What Does a Mortgage Refinance Company in Asheville Cost?

Typical costs for a mortgage refinance in North Carolina range from 2% to 5% of the loan amount. This includes an appraisal fee of $400 to $600, title search and insurance of $500 to $1,000, and lender origination fees of 0.5% to 1% of the loan. Closing costs in Asheville may be slightly higher due to local title and recording fees. This is general information and not mortgage or financial adv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What documents do I need to refinance a home in Asheville?
You typically need recent pay stubs, tax returns, bank statements, and proof of homeowners insurance. North Carolina lenders also require a property appraisal to confirm your homes current value.
How long does a mortgage refinance take in North Carolina?
A standard refinance in North Carolina usually takes 30 to 45 days from application to closing. Delays can occur if the appraisal or title search takes longer than expected.
